Data Protection Guidelines for children

See here for full details www.dataprotection.ie/en/dpc-guidance/my-childs-data-protection-rights

My child’s data protection rights – the basics

·         This outlines some of the issues that can arise when a parent seeks to exercise data protection rights on behalf of their child.
Children’s data and parental consent
·         This looks at the meaning of the ‘age of digital consent’ and outlines when parents’ consent may be needed for processing their child’s personal data, and how parents can approach those cases.
Protecting my child’s data
·         This is intended to help parents understand the rights that they have in relation to their children’s data and gives some useful advice on how to protect their children’s rights.
Are there any limits on my child’s data protection rights?
·         This outlines some important limits to how and when children’s data protection rights may be exercised, whether by children themselves or by parents on their behalf. It outlines some common situations where these can arise and suggests ways in which parents can address them.

Autism Acceptance Month

Picture
April was Autism Acceptance month at St. Ronan's N.S. Take a look at how our students and teachers spent this month learning about Autism and celebrating diversity. We wore our jumpers inside out for a day to raise awareness of some of the sensory challenges that people with autism may face on a daily basis. We raised money for ASIAM an Irish charity supporting adults and children with autism. Click here to see some more photos.
